Oyakodon (Japanese cuisine): Oyakodon (親子丼 literally "parent-child donburi"), is a Japanese donburi (rice bowl), in which chicken, egg slices, spring onions (and sometimes onions ), and other ingredients are all simmered together in a sort of soup made from soy sauce and broth, then served over a large bowl of rice. The name of the dish is a poetic reflection of the chicken and egg used in the dish.
